Without a doubt, this was an afternoon when the vision of what Daytrotter was meant to be took greater shape. Owen Ashworth’s Casiotone For The Painfully Alone project was injected with the back porch, beer buzz country, folk rock of buddies The Donkeys on a chilly, not yet spring day and a new thing was born. The Daytrotter idea of capturing bands as they were was shaken into a desire to force them into unfamiliar, but inventive circles where impossibilities are explored and the freshness becomes electric. This session — assisted by a bottle of the brown stuff — also introduced us to the great writers/people of Said The Gramophone. The great news is that Ashworth and The Donkeys will be back in July for an encore session. Good news all around. Here is the session that started it all
